Why Pick Outpatient Addiction Treatment Center in Witten, South Dakota?

If you have been abusing mind-altering and intoxicating drugs for some time, it is very likely that you might have developed tolerance to and chemical dependence on these drugs. In such a situation, an outpatient substance abuse treatment facility might help you overcome all the issues related to your addiction.

Witten outpatient rehabilitation may not always be realistic when you are attempting to rid alcohol and/or drugs from your body. For this, you need structured detoxification services that are often provided on an inpatient or residential basis.

After you overcome your physical dependence, you may find that outpatient drug and alcohol rehab works well and that it is the most viable form of addiction treatment. At this stage, you will be feeling good enough that you won't require round the clock medical care and supervision.

Today, supportive programs like intensive outpatient rehabilitation and partial hospitalization have assisted many individulas beat their addictions without having to invest a substantial deal of time and money to find sobriety.

However, you should still remember that each addict's journey of recovery is unique. As such, the type of help and supervision you might need should only be determined by experienced medical staff.

That said, an outpatient drug and alcohol rehab facility in Witten, SD. is part and parcel of an extensive continuum of treatment and supervision that can help you start working towards long-term abstinence. The advantage of such a facility is that you will still be able to maintain most of your daily routines. You can even continue working and only go for treatment at the treatment facility in the evening.

Overall, outpatient drug and alcohol rehab is among the best types of addiction treatment available today. Through these programs, you will learn how to go back to your daily life while still moving towards achieving sobriety and overcoming your addiction. You will also have a safety net made up of understanding friends at the treatment program and beyond to ensure that you do not relapse.
